NASA’s National Space Society recently organized a design competition called “Live in Healthy Space” for students aged 12 to 18 from around the world. The objective was to design an Agricultural Module for a space settlement. The results of the competition have been announced, and students from Sri Chaitanya School in India have secured 28 out of the 47 prizes awarded. This is a remarkable achievement as India’s share of the prizes is 31, and Sri Chaitanya School has dominated with 28 wins.
